If your answer ticks all the boxes, this could be the start of a great collaboration.
- You have a curious mind - You won't understand what we're talking about if you don't 🤔
- You want to learn more around technology - You won't survive if you don't 😱
- You want to make the world a bit better - We don’t like you if you don’t 😎
We happen to be just like that as well. We like hacking things here and there (you included) and create scalable solutions that bring value to the world.
SquareDev? 🐿️We use state-of-the-art technology to build solutions for our customers and our partners' customers. We make sure we stay best-in-class by participating in research projects across Europe, collaborating with top universities and enterprises on AI, Data, and Cloud.
About QnR Group
SquareDev is a member of the QnR Group, a leading technology organization specializing in end-to-end custom software solutions, Artificial Intelligence, Cybersecurity, SAP S/4HANA, SAP Business One, ServiceNow, and FinTech solutions.
As part of QnR Group's ongoing expansion — both in Greece and internationally — we are continuously hiring across a wide range of tech roles. Successful candidates may be hired by QnR Group, or another company within the Group, depending on the role and project.
Role overviewWe are looking for an AI/ML Engineer to join our team and work on advanced projects spanning Natural Language Processing, generative AI, and machine learning. You will design, build, and operate intelligent systems that support data-driven decision-making, while ensuring alignment with data governance standards and the EU AI Act.
Requirements
The ideal candidate will be responsible for:
- Design, train, and deploy machine learning models and AI applications, including LLMs and generative AI, across a range of real-world use cases.
- Integrate generative AI APIs and implement Retrieval-Augmented Generation (RAG) pipelines for targeted applications.
- Build and optimize ML classifiers through rigorous feature selection and algorithm tuning.
- Contribute to the improvement and systematic evaluation of machine translation (MT) engines, applying quality metrics such as BLEU scores.
- Collaborate with data stewards to define data governance rules, quality controls, and bias mitigation strategies.
- Design technical architectures for NLP/ML/AI solutions and coordinate their delivery with engineering teams.
- Implement MLOps workflows (CI/CD/CD) for model versioning, deployment, monitoring, and retraining.
- Produce technical documentation and communicate AI concepts clearly to both technical and non-technical stakeholders.
- Ensure compliance with data protection regulations and the requirements of the EU AI Act.
To excel in this role, you'll need:
- Excellent knowledge of Python and R, along with key AI/ML libraries such as TensorFlow, PyTorch, scikit-learn, SpaCy, and NLTK.
- Solid understanding of ML algorithms (SVM, Neural Networks, Decision Forests) and deep knowledge of generative AI and large language models.
- Hands-on experience with cloud model training platforms such as AWS SageMaker or Azure Machine Learning Studio.
- Familiarity with LLM orchestration frameworks (LangChain, LlamaIndex) and cloud AI platforms (AWS Bedrock, Azure AI Studio).
- Experience with MLOps tooling (MLflow, Kubeflow) and responsible AI practices (bias detection via IBM AIF360, Fairlearn; explainability via SHAP, LIME).
- Working knowledge of SQL, NoSQL databases, and data visualization tools (D3.js, GGplot).
- Good applied statistics skills and a data-driven mindset.
- Strong communication skills in English, French is a plus.
Nice to have:
- One of the following or an equivalent: AWS Certified Machine Learning – Specialty, Microsoft Azure AI Engineer Associate, or SAS Certified Professional AI and Machine Learning.

